A variational study of directed polymers in disordered media with short-range interactions
Abstract
A variational method that allows for replica-symmetry breaking is applied to directed polymers in an (N+1)-dimensional disordered medium. The noise studied here has gaussian correlations, i.e. it is short-ranged. In dimensions N<2, the variational scheme yields only a strong-coupling phase and anomalous diffusion; while in dimensions N>2 it shows weak- and strong-coupling phases but no anomalous diffusion. Comparisons are made with the results of Mezard and Parisi [11] for noise with power-law correlations.
